Abstract

The utility model designs a shifting block driving type fingerprint safe keeping box door lock mechanism which is mainly driven by a torsion spring, aiming at solving the problems existing in the door lock mechanism of a ratchet wheel pawl structure used for the prior fingerprint safe keeping box that the structure is complex, the volume is large, and the installation and the maintenance are inconvenient. The utility model comprises a motor (1), a lock bracket (2), a lock catch (3) and a lock tongue (4), wherein the motor (1) is installed on one side of the lock bracket (2), and the lock catch (3) is installed on the box door of the safe keeping box and is opposite to a lock tongue (4). The utility model is characterized in that the lock tongue (4) is pivoted on the pivot shaft (5) on the lock bracket (2), a wrist (6) is arranged at one end of the lock tongue (4) opposite to the lock catch (3), a lock tongue torsion spring (7) is sleeved on the pivot shaft (5), one end of the lock tongue torsion spring (7) is propped against the wrist (6), the other end is propped against one end of the lock tongue torsion spring (8) penetrating through the lock bracket (2), a shifting block (9) is installed on the output shaft of the motor (1), and one end of the lock tongue torsion spring (8) penetrating through the lock bracket (2) is propped against the shifting block (9). The utility model has the advantages that the structure is simple, the volume is small, the service life is long, and the action is reliable.

Background technology
At present, the lock structure of fingerprint safety-deposit box generally adopts the mode of motor-driven ratchet mechanism to realize auto-unlocking.Because ratchet mechanism is comparatively complicated, processing, installation, maintenance are all inconvenient, and its volume is also bigger simultaneously, has taken the usefull space in the bigger safe deposit box.For this reason, the applicant has carried out deep research, and with applied for relevant utility model patent in 2006, as shown in Figure 1, but find in actual use, because the technical scheme that adopts motor band drag-line to drive, because the drag-line perseveration is easy to produce tired face and damages in advance, influenced the normal operation of safe deposit box, only be about 2000 times general application life, and simultaneously, motor must adopt more powerful motor in order to drive drag-line, influence the application life of battery, so this situation is necessary further to be improved.

The specific embodiment
Following structure drawings and Examples are further described the utility model.
Shown in Fig. 2,3.
A kind of Shifting Block Driven Gate Lock Mechanism Of Fingerprint Safety-deposit Box, comprise motor 1, lock frame 2, snap close 3 and dead bolt 4, as shown in Figure 2, motor 1 is installed in a side of lock frame 2, snap close 3 is installed on the safe deposit box chamber door and is relative with dead bolt 4, dead bolt 4 is journaled on the pivot 5 that passes lock frame 2, and be arranged in the lock frame 2, dead bolt 4 is provided with a breach that offsets with dead bolt torsion spring 8, on the relative end of dead bolt 4 and snap close 3, be provided with bearing pin 6, dead bolt torsion spring 7 is sleeved on the pivot 5, as shown in Figure 3, its end and bearing pin 6 offset, so that dead bolt 4 produces a torsion of opening all the time, the other end offsets with an end of the dead bolt torsion spring 8 that passes lock frame 2, this dead bolt torsion spring 8 is installed in the safe deposit box housing, and offsets with the safe deposit box housing, is provided with a waist through hole 10 that dead bolt torsion spring 8 is moved on lock frame 2, shifting block 9 on the external part of dead bolt torsion spring 8 and motor 1 output shaft offsets, and is moving forward and backward in waist through hole 10 under the drive of shifting block 9.
The course of work of the present utility model is:
In the time can opening the keeping chamber door through checking, motor 1 rotates under the instruction control of electric-control system, shifting block 9 on the motor output shaft drives the dead bolt torsion spring 8 that offsets with it and moves in waist through hole 10, an end that originally also is pressed in the dead bolt 4 on this dead bolt torsion spring 8 this moment breaks away from, this moment, dead bolt 4 rotated under the effect of dead bolt torsion spring 7, script is separated with the other end and the snap close 3 of the dead bolt 4 that snap close 3 is interlocked, and promptly finishes the process of unblanking.
At closing time, external force promotes snap close 3, and snap close 3 promotes the active force rotation that dead bolt 4 overcomes dead bolt torsion spring 7, and at this moment, the other end of dead bolt 4 turns to the top of dead bolt torsion spring 8, and snap close 3 also is interlocked with dead bolt 4 simultaneously.
